Analiza efikasnosti bojnih glava parčadnog dejstva protiv "mekih" ciljeva
Efficiency analysis of a fragmentation warhead against soft targets
Sažetak
Efikasnost sistema naoružanja se često razmatra sa aspekta unapređenja metoda vođenja i upravljanja, kao i aerodinamike projektila. U ovom radu reč je o istraživanju mogućnosti poboljšanja efikasnosti bojne glave parčadnog dejstva putem unapređenja njene konstrukcije. U cilju povećanja efikasnosti bojne glave protiv mekih ciljeva razmotrene su različite geometrijske konfiguracije bojne glave, različiti položaji tačaka iniciranja, kao i materijal i oblik unapred formiranih fragmenata. Osnovu studije predstavlja numeričko određivanje statičke raspodele vektora brzine generisanih fragmenata. Na osnovu ove raspodele razvijen je novi program koji omogućava određivanje efikasnosti bojne glave. Pokazano je da pomenute promene konstrukcionih parametara značajno utiču na efikasnost bojne glave. Rezultati simulacija se veoma dobro slažu sa rezultatima eksperimentalnog ispitivanja. Novi program za proračun efikasnosti bojnih glava, odnosno ranjivosti ciljeva, može se smatrati korisnim dopunskim alatom za sistemsku inženjersku analizu efikasnosti sistema naoružanja.
Abstract
The efficiency of the weapon system has been usually studied by altering the guidance and control or aerodynamics of the missile. This research investigated methods of enhancing the efficiency of the weapon system against soft targets based on the fragmentation warhead design. Different warhead geometric configurations, initiation points, as well as premade fragment material and shapes have been studied to enhance overall weapon efficiency against soft target. The study considered the static fragment distribution and velocity as the base for the analysis. A new vulnerability code has been developed based on the mean area of effectiveness to prove the study using both simulations and field tests. There were significant improvements on the weapon efficiency by altering the warhead parameters. The simulated results showed good correspondence with the test results. The newly developed vulnerability code can be considered as an additional system engineering analysis tool for the calculations of weapon efficiency.
